The sql package provides tools for working with data in SQL databases.
Import the sql package:
import "sql"
The sql packages uses Go drivers to connect to SQL database.
The data source name (DSN) (also known as connection string) is determined by
the driver used.
# Amazon Athena Driver DSN
s3://myorgqueryresults/?accessID=AKIAJLO3F...®ion=us-west-1&secretAccessKey=NnQ7MUMp9PYZsmD47c%2BSsXGOFsd%2F...
s3://myorgqueryresults/?accessID=AKIAJLO3F...&db=dbname&missingAsDefault=false&missingAsEmptyString=false®ion=us-west-1&secretAccessKey=NnQ7MUMp9PYZsmD47c%2BSsXGOFsd%2F...&WGRemoteCreation=false
# MySQL Driver DSN
username:password@tcp(localhost:3306)/dbname?param=value
# Postgres Driver DSN
postgres://pqgotest:password@localhost/pqgotest?sslmode=verify-full
# Snowflake Driver DSNs
username[:password]@accountname/dbname/schemaname?param1=value1¶mN=valueN
username[:password]@accountname/dbname?param1=value1¶mN=valueN
username[:password]@hostname:port/dbname/schemaname?account=<your_account>¶m1=value1¶mN=valueN
# SQLite Driver DSN
file:/path/to/test.db?cache=shared&mode=ro
# Microsoft SQL Server Driver DSNs
sqlserver://username:password@localhost:1234?database=examplebdb
server=localhost;user id=username;database=examplebdb;
server=localhost;user id=username;database=examplebdb;azure auth=ENV
server=localhost;user id=username;database=examplebdbr;azure tenant id=77e7d537;azure client id=58879ce8;azure client secret=0123456789
# Google BigQuery DSNs
bigquery://projectid/?param1=value¶m2=value
bigquery://projectid/location?param1=value¶m2=value
# SAP HANA driver DSN
hdb://<user>:<password>@<host>:<port>?<connection-property>=<value>&<connection-property>=<value>&...
hdb://<user>:<password>@<host>:<port>?DATABASENAME=<tenant-db-name>
hdb://?KEY=<keyname>
# Vertica driver DSN
vertica://<user>:<password>@<host>:<port>/<database>?<queryArgs>

The Flux BigQuery implementation uses the Google Cloud Go SDK. Provide your authentication credentials using one of the following methods:
GOOGLE_APPLICATION_CREDENTIALS environment variable that identifies the
location of your credential JSON file.credentials URL parameters in your BigQuery DSN.Provide your base-64 encoded service account, refresh token, or JSON credentials using the credentials URL parameter in your BigQuery DSN.
bigquery://projectid/?credentials=eyJ0eXBlIjoiYXV0...
Use one of the following methods to provide SQL Server authentication credentials as ActiveX Data Objects (ADO) connection string parameters:
azure auth=ENV
azure auth=C:\secure\azure.auth
Note: InfluxDB OSS and InfluxDB Cloud user interfaces do not provide access to the underlying filesystem and do not support reading credentials from a file. To retrieve SQL Server credentials from a file, execute the query in the Flux REPL on your local machine.
# Example of providing tenant ID, client ID, and client secret token
azure tenant id=77...;azure client id=58...;azure client secret=0cf123..
# Example of providing tenant ID, client ID, certificate path and certificate password
azure tenant id=77...;azure client id=58...;azure certificate path=C:\secure\...;azure certificate password=xY...
# Example of providing tenant ID, client ID, and Azure username and password
azure tenant id=77...;azure client id=58...;azure username=some@myorg;azure password=a1...
azure auth=MSI
